单片机应用技术 4-10 秒表的制作——硬件设计 4.4.2 秒表的硬件设计-课件.pptxVIP

  • 4
  • 0
  • 约小于1千字
  • 约 7页
  • 2020-08-29 发布于北京
  • 举报

单片机应用技术 4-10 秒表的制作——硬件设计 4.4.2 秒表的硬件设计-课件.pptx

——通信类专业教学资源库秒表制作之硬件设计主讲:张巨目 录 总体方案的设计01 总体电路的设计021. 总体方案的设计 数字秒表具有显示直观、读取方便、精度高等优点,在计时中广泛应用。本设计中用单片机和数码管组成数字秒表力求结构简单。 设计中包括硬件电路的设计和系统程序的设计。硬件电路主要有主控制器、控制按钮与显示电路组成。主控制器采用单片机AT89S51,显示电路采用两位共阴极数码管显示计时时间。1.总体方案的设计 设计利用AT89S51单片机的定时器,使其能精确计时。利用中断系统使其实现启动和暂停的功能,P0的低4位P0.0~P0.3接一个数码解码器带一个数码管,作为秒表的个位显示;P0的高4位P0.4~P0.7接一个数码解码器带一个数码管,作为秒表的十位显示;在单片机P1.0口上接一个按钮作为秒表的控制装置。设计的基本要求是正确性。硬件电路按下图进行设计。1. 总体方案的设计 计时器采用T0中断实现,定时溢出中断周期为1ms,当溢出中断后向CPU发出溢出中断请求,每发出1000次中断请求就对1s位(即最后一位)加1,1s位加到10就对10s位加1,以此类推,直到99s为止。 再看按键的处理。两个按键采用中断的方法,设置外部中断0和外部中断1位脉冲边沿触发方式,这样一来每当按键按下时便会触发中断,从而实现启动和暂停。2.总体电路的设计AT89S51单片机为主电路的核心部分,各个电路均与单片机相连,由单片机统筹协调各个电路的运行工作。开始键和暂停键使用了外部中断,所以需要连到单片机的P3.2和P3.3引脚上,这两个I/O口的第二功能是单片机的外部中断0端口和外部中断1端口。显示电路由四位数码管组成,采用动态显示方式,因此有8位段控制和1位位控制,8位段控制位接P0口,P0.0~P0.7分别控制数码管的a b c d e f g dp显示,位控制接在P1.0实现位控制。——通信类专业教学资源库谢谢石家庄邮电职业技术学院

您可能关注的文档

文档评论(0)

1亿VIP精品文档

相关文档